Bio Interfaces

Abstract

The Bio Interfaces program supported scientific study and experimentation, emphasizing the interfaces between biology and the physical and mathematical/computer sciences. This unique interaction developed new mathematical and experimental tools for understanding biology in a way that allowed its application to a myriad of DoD problems. These tools will help exploit advances in the complex modeling of physical and biological phenomena. It is also expected that understanding the fundamentals of biology will aid in developing tools to understand complex, non-linear networks. This program also explored the fundamental nature of time in biology and medicine. This included mapping basic clock circuitry in biological systems from the molecular level up through unique species level activities with a special emphasis on the applicability to human biology.
